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2007.03.11;
Скачать: CL | DM;

Вниз

как использовать переменные из других unit ов (form)   Найти похожие ветки 

 
FIL-23 ©   (2007-02-17 19:39) [0]

создал переменну в одном юните, но результаты мне этой переменной нужны в другом юните как это сделать


 
Kolan ©   (2007-02-17 20:31) [1]

Не используй глобальные переменные(без крайней нужды). Опеши проблемму, навекрняка есть пормальное решение.


 
Kolan ©   (2007-02-17 20:32) [2]

Ответ на вопрос:
 Там где нужна переменная добавь в uses модуль в котором она описана.

Пример:
Unit 1
var
 GLobal: Integer;

Unit2
interface
uses
 Unit1


 
FIL-23 ©   (2007-02-17 20:42) [3]

Нет, все оказалось проще.... (долго ждал пришлось самому подумать :) ), эту переменну нужно было описать в  public
... вот и все. Спасибо.


 
Kolan ©   (2007-02-17 21:13) [4]

«Нет, все оказалось проще&#133 (долго ждал пришлось самому
подумать :) ), эту переменну нужно было описать в  public»

Все таки прочел бы книжку, а то вопрос про юниты, а оказалось тут и классы замешаны&#133


 
Amoeba ©   (2007-02-19 12:29) [5]


> эту переменну нужно было описать в  public

Это уже будет на переменная, поле или свойство класса. Не надо путать божий дар с яичницей.


 
RASkov   (2007-02-19 15:09) [6]

> [5] Amoeba ©   (19.02.07 12:29)

Тогда уж вообще - идентификатор. Так как поля и свойства(грубо) те-же переменные, тока вид сбоку.



Страницы: 1 вся ветка

Текущий архив: 2007.03.11;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.042 c
15-1171365764
Ega23
2007-02-13 14:22
2007.03.11
как по-аглицки будет


2-1171778901
Dik59
2007-02-18 09:08
2007.03.11
Отключение проверок


2-1171715425
Hadroran
2007-02-17 15:30
2007.03.11
Refresh


2-1171977401
vitv
2007-02-20 16:16
2007.03.11
Ошибка при DBGrid12.SelectedField.FocusControl


15-1171537147
ryslan56
2007-02-15 13:59
2007.03.11
HTML